package com.github.benmanes.caffeine.cache.impl;
import com.github.benmanes.caffeine.cache.BasicCache;
import net.sf.ehcache.Cache;
import net.sf.ehcache.CacheManager;
import net.sf.ehcache.Ehcache;
import net.sf.ehcache.Element;
import net.sf.ehcache.config.CacheConfiguration;
import net.sf.ehcache.store.MemoryStoreEvictionPolicy;
/**
* @author ben.manes@gmail.com (Ben Manes)
*/
public final class Ehcache2<K, V> implements BasicCache<K, V> {
private final Ehcache cache;
public Ehcache2(int maximumSize, MemoryStoreEvictionPolicy evictionPolicy) {
CacheConfiguration config = new CacheConfiguration("benchmark", maximumSize);
config.setMemoryStoreEvictionPolicyFromObject(evictionPolicy);
cache = new Cache(config);
CacheManager cacheManager = new CacheManager();
cacheManager.addCache(cache);
}
@Override
@SuppressWarnings("unchecked")
public V get(K key) {
Element element = cache.get(key);
return (element == null) ? null : (V) element.getObjectValue();
}
@Override
public void put(K key, V value) {
cache.put(new Element(key, value));
}
@Override
public void clear() {
cache.removeAll();
}
}
